Erhalten einer echten CSV-Ausgabe mit String-Anführungszeichen in SQL Server Management Studio
Exportieren von Daten in SQL Server Management Studio (SSMS) in das CSV-Format stellt eine Herausforderung dar, wenn es um den Umgang mit Daten geht, die Kommas oder Anführungszeichen enthalten. Während viele Artikel Methoden zum Exportieren von Daten in ein „Möchtegern“-CSV-Format anbieten, denen es an geeigneten Zeichenfolgen-Anführungszeichen mangelt, geht es in diesem Artikel darum, wie man eine echte CSV-Ausgabe mit Zeichenfolgen-Anführungszeichen in SSMS erreicht.
In SSMS 2012 gibt es eine Option unter Extras -> Optionen -> Abfrageergebnisse -> SQL Server -> Ergebnisse ins Raster. Dort finden Sie die Einstellung „Zitatzeichenfolgen mit Listentrennzeichen beim Speichern von CSV-Ergebnissen“. Wenn Sie diese Option aktivieren, werden in das CSV-Format exportierte Daten Zeichenfolgenwerte in Anführungszeichen enthalten.
Es ist erstaunlich, dass diese Option nicht standardmäßig aktiviert ist, wenn man bedenkt, wie wichtig die richtige CSV-Formatierung für einen genauen Datenimport ist. Es widerspricht jeder Logik, dass das standardmäßige CSV-Exportverhalten es unmöglich macht, Daten ohne Fehler zu importieren, die durch Zeichenfolgen ohne Anführungszeichen verursacht werden.
Excel zeigt auch ein ähnliches Verhalten in seiner CSV-Exportfunktion. Um dies zu beheben, suchen Sie in Excel nach verfügbaren Optionen, um String-Anführungszeichen für den CSV-Export zu aktivieren.
Neben SSMS können auch andere Tools verwendet werden, um eine echte CSV-Ausgabe mit String-Anführungszeichen zu generieren. Diese Tools bieten möglicherweise mehr Anpassungsoptionen und Flexibilität beim Exportieren von Daten. Indem Sie diese Alternativen erkunden, können Sie Ihren Datenexportprozess an Ihre spezifischen Anforderungen anpassen, ohne auf das Schreiben von benutzerdefiniertem Code zurückgreifen zu müssen.
Das obige ist der detaillierte Inhalt vonWie erreicht man eine echte CSV-Ausgabe mit String-Anführungszeichen in SQL Server Management Studio?.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!